Hey guys, we have agreed, disagreed, fought, spit called each other horrific names simply because we have opposing views politically and it sux.

Perhaps we can agree on the following; I am in DC for an oncology conference and below my hotel a group gathered to protest fluoride in the water system. I think Nixon or Carter admin added it at some point. They peacefully assembled, had several speakers and then marched down Pennsylvania AVE toward the Capitol building.

I did not agree with one of their signs, it stated something along the lines of fluoride causes cancer in our children. The American Cancer Society has reviewed over 26 studies evaluating this possibility and did not reach either a temporal or causal correlation. When activists use polarizing terms such as “cancer” incorrectly or deceptively I usually stop paying attention. There may be 100 other good reasons to remove fluoride from the water, that’s not my point. As of this moment I am in the “don’t care” camp, but it is so awesome that we can peacefully assemble, protest, and march on our Capital when we don’t agree with policy or need to make what we feel are improvements to society.

Still the greatest country despite what goobs in Congress we support.
